信创适配测试的重要性
信创适配测试是确保软件在国产化环境中稳定运行的关键环节。随着我国信息技术应用创新的不断深入,越来越多的企业和机构开始关注软件在国产化环境下的适配性。信创适配测试不仅能够保障软件的功能完整性和性能稳定性,还能提高系统的安全性和可靠性,为用户提供更好的使用体验。
在信创环境下,软件需要适配国产操作系统、数据库、中间件等基础软件,以及国产化的硬件平台。这就要求开发者和测试人员深入了解国产化环境的特性,制定全面的测试策略,确保软件能够在信创环境中完美运行。
信创适配测试的主要内容
信创适配测试涵盖了多个方面,主要包括功能适配性测试、性能适配性测试、安全适配性测试和兼容性测试等。
功能适配性测试主要验证软件在国产化环境中的各项功能是否正常运行。这包括软件的基本功能、特殊功能以及与其他系统的交互功能。测试人员需要仔细检查每个功能点,确保其在国产操作系统和硬件平台上能够正确执行。
性能适配性测试关注软件在信创环境下的运行效率和资源占用情况。这包括响应时间、吞吐量、CPU使用率、内存占用等指标。通过性能测试,可以发现软件在国产化环境中可能存在的性能瓶颈,并进行针对性优化。
安全适配性测试则重点关注软件在信创环境中的安全性能。这包括身份认证、数据加密、访问控制等安全机制是否能够在国产化环境中正常运行,以及是否存在特定于信创环境的安全漏洞。
兼容性测试主要检验软件与国产操作系统、数据库、中间件等基础软件的兼容性,以及与其他国产应用软件的协同工作能力。这对于确保整个信创生态系统的稳定运行至关重要。
信创适配测试的流程和方法
要进行有效的信创适配测试,需要遵循一定的流程和方法。一般来说,信创适配测试的流程包括以下几个步骤:
制定测试计划:根据软件特性和信创环境要求,制定详细的测试计划,明确测试目标、范围、资源需求和时间安排。
搭建测试环境:构建与目标信创环境一致的测试环境,包括硬件设备、操作系统、数据库、中间件等。
设计测试用例:根据软件功能和信创环境特点,设计全面的测试用例,覆盖各种可能的使用场景和边界条件。
执行测试:按照测试计划和用例,在信创环境中进行实际测试,记录测试结果和发现的问题。
分析结果:对测试结果进行深入分析,识别软件在信创环境中存在的适配性问题和潜在风险。
优化修复:根据测试分析结果,对软件进行针对性优化和修复,提高其在信创环境中的适配性。
回归测试:在修复问题后,进行回归测试,确保修复措施有效,且未引入新的问题。
在信创适配测试过程中,可以采用多种测试方法,如黑盒测试、白盒测试、静态分析、动态分析等。同时,自动化测试工具的使用可以大大提高测试效率和覆盖率。ONES研发管理平台提供了强大的测试管理功能,可以帮助团队更好地组织和执行信创适配测试,提高测试的质量和效率。
信创适配测试的挑战与应对策略
在进行信创适配测试时,团队可能面临一些挑战。例如,国产化环境的多样性和复杂性可能增加测试的难度和工作量。针对这一挑战,可以采用分层测试策略,先在基础环境中进行全面测试,然后在典型的复杂环境中进行重点测试。
另一个常见挑战是缺乏专业的信创测试人才。为此,企业可以加强内部培训,提高现有测试人员的信创适配测试能力。同时,也可以考虑引入专业的信创测试服务提供商,借助外部专家的经验和资源。
测试环境的搭建和维护也是一个重要挑战。为了解决这个问题,可以考虑使用虚拟化技术和容器技术,快速搭建和复制测试环境。此外,云测试平台的使用也可以大大简化环境管理工作。
在测试过程中,如何有效管理大量的测试用例和测试数据也是一个挑战。这时,使用专业的测试管理工具就显得尤为重要。ONES研发管理平台提供了全面的测试用例管理、测试执行跟踪和测试报告生成功能,可以帮助团队更好地组织和管理信创适配测试过程。
信创适配测试的未来发展趋势
随着信创产业的不断发展,信创适配测试也在不断演进。未来,我们可能会看到以下几个发展趋势:
智能化测试:人工智能和机器学习技术将被广泛应用于信创适配测试中,自动生成测试用例、预测潜在问题、优化测试策略。
云原生测试:随着云计算技术的发展,基于云平台的信创适配测试将变得更加普遍,提供更高的灵活性和可扩展性。
持续测试:信创适配测试将更紧密地集成到持续集成和持续部署(CI/CD)流程中,实现更快速、更频繁的测试和反馈。
标准化和规范化:随着信创产业的成熟,信创适配测试的标准和规范将逐步建立,提高测试的一致性和可比性。
生态系统测试:除了单个软件的适配测试,未来将更加注重整个信创生态系统的集成测试和互操作性测试。
信创适配测试是确保软件在国产化环境中完美运行的关键。通过全面、系统的测试,我们可以有效识别和解决软件在信创环境中可能遇到的问题,提高软件质量,增强用户信心。随着测试技术和方法的不断进步,信创适配测试将为我国信息技术应用创新的发展提供强有力的支撑。